Litigation Support & Expert Witness

Our psychologists serve as expert witnesses for family court, custody cases, and Social Security Disability claims. We are listed with The Expert Institute and provide litigation support nationwide. Our team offers credible, professional testimony and thorough evaluations to assist legal proceedings.
